FLOATATION PREVENTING DEVICE FOR REHABILITATION PIPE
To provide a device capable of stably supporting a rehabilitation pipe and preventing flotation and deformation of the rehabilitation pipe when filling a backfilling material while having a simple structure and a low cost.SOLUTION: A floating prevention device is used to prevent flotation and deformation of the rehabilitation pipe 2 when filling the backfill material between an existing pipe 1 and the rehabilitation pipe 2 lined inside the existing pipe 1. At least a pair of support members 10 extending in a pipe axis direction are arranged apart from each other in different directions from pipe tops of the existing pipe 1 and the rehabilitation pipe 2 in a gap between an upper chord part of the existing pipe 1 and the upper chord part of the rehabilitation pipe 2. A bottom abdominal raising member 16 extends inside the rehabilitation tube 2 along a pipe bottom of the rehabilitation tube 2. Timbering 20 are arranged at intervals in the pipe axis direction of the rehabilitation pipe 2. The timbering 20 has a jack art 24, and stands vertically from the bottom abdominal raising member 16, and an upper end of the timbering holds a pipe top of the rehabilitation pipe 2.SELECTED DRAWING: Figure 2
